气调包装中双孢蘑菇的护色及湿度调节研究 被引量:4

摘要 研究了15℃时,0.3%CaCl2、0.6%NaCl、0.1%焦亚硫酸钠和清水浸泡处理对气调包装(8%O2/10%CO2/82%N2)中蘑菇的护色效果,并分别采用山梨醇、NaCl作吸湿剂来调节气调包装内的相对湿度。实验结果表明:①0.3%CaCl2替代常用的0.1%焦亚硫酸钠浸泡处理方法,护色效果较好;②气调包装内采用山梨醇作吸湿剂能比NaCl产生较低的相对湿度(4天内:80%-92%)。但NaCl的吸湿速率比山梨醇大。 The color fixation of 0.3% CaCl2,0.6% NaCl,0. 1% sodium metabisulfite and water on mushrooms in modified atmosphere packaging(8%O2/10%CO2/82%N2)were studied at 15℃. Sorbitol and sodium chloride were used respectively to modify the relative humidity in MAP. The results indicated that:①mushrooms infused with 0.3% CaCl2 had better color than those usually with 0.1% sodium metabisulfite. ②the lower relative humidity (80% - 92% within four days) was observed in MAP with sorbitol as moisture absorber than that with sodium chloride. But sodium chloride absorbs moisture more quickly than sorbitol does.
